Shooting leaves dead during Illinois holiday

A shooting in downtown Highland Park, Illinois, USA, during a July 4th parade left at least six people dead, said local police commander Chris O’Neill. A total of 31 people were transported to two hospitals. The vast majority had gunshot wounds, while others were injured during the escape. The suspect has not yet been found.

Brazil increase in Covid-19 cases and deaths

Brazil again recorded more than 400,000 new cases of Covid-19 in a week, between June 26 and July 2, being the period with the most infections since February, when the country faced a wave of cases by the Ômicron variant. . The last time the country recorded more than 400,000 infections in seven days was between the 20th and 26th of February, with 576,463 cases.

The 26th week also showed a 9% increase in the number of fatalities from the disease compared to the previous period. There were 1,489 deaths from Covid between June 26 and July 2, against 1,359 between June 19 and 25.

Mayors complain of losses of R$ 73 billion

A study released on Monday (4) by the National Confederation of Municipalities (CNM), shows that the measures taken recently at the federal level by the government, Congress and Justice represent a fiscal loss of R$ 73 billion annually for municipalities, without compensation. due or reduction of attributions, and may exceed R$ 250 billion if new similar actions are taken by the three Powers.

Rains leave dead and homeless in the Northeast and South of the country

The Federal Government recognized this Monday (4), through publication in the Official Gazette (DOU), the emergency situation in 15 cities of alagoas , amazon , Bahia , Pernambuco , large northern river and Santa Catarina . States have suffered from large amounts of rain in recent days, which have brought consequences such as floods, landslides and overflows in several states.

New rules for attendance at the INSS

As of this Monday (4), workers, retirees and pensioners who go to the National Institute of Social Security (INSS) will have new service rules. The changes cover opening hours to the public, type of appointment, the right to a companion, the delivery of documents and the validity of old identity cards.

Branches must work for 12 hours a day, with opening hours set between 6:30 am and 10 am. However, opening hours for the general public should start between 7 am and 8 am, working for six uninterrupted daily hours. The afternoon time will be dedicated to scheduled medical examinations and other internal consultations.
